First, let's clarify: B-CURE LASER isn't a magic wand, but a tool rooted in low-level laser therapy (LLLT), also known as photobiomodulation. This technology uses specific wavelengths of light to penetrate skin and muscle tissue, aiming to reduce inflammation, boost blood flow, and accelerate cellular repair. It's a concept that's been studied for decades, but recent advancements have made it accessible for home use—no medical degree required. To answer the question, "Does B-CURE LASER work?" we need to look at the science. Over the past decade, numerous studies have explored LLLT's impact on conditions like osteoarthritis, tendonitis, muscle strains, and even diabetic ulcers. B-CURE LASER, in particular, has been tested in clinical settings, with results published in journals like Photomedicine and Laser Surgery and The Journal of Pain Research .
One notable study, conducted by researchers at Tel Aviv University, focused on 60 patients with chronic lower back pain. Participants were divided into two groups: one using B-CURE LASER for 10 minutes daily over four weeks, and the other using a placebo device. By the end of the trial, the laser group reported a 58% reduction in pain intensity, compared to just 12% in the placebo group. Even more promising? The benefits persisted three months after the treatment ended, suggesting long-term effects beyond temporary relief.
Another study, published in Clinical Journal of Sport Medicine , targeted athletes with acute muscle strains. Over two weeks, those using B-CURE LASER showed a 40% faster recovery time, with 85% returning to full activity within 14 days, versus 50% in the control group. The researchers attributed this to increased mitochondrial activity in muscle cells—essentially, the laser "kickstarted" the cells' energy production, speeding up repair.
It's not just about pain. B-CURE LASER has also shown promise in wound care. A 2022 study in Wound Repair and Regeneration followed 30 patients with diabetic foot ulcers, a condition known for slow healing and high infection risk. Adding B-CURE LASER treatments (twice daily for 15 minutes) to standard care resulted in 70% of ulcers closing completely within eight weeks, compared to 40% in the control group. The laser was found to increase collagen production and reduce bacterial load, two key factors in wound healing.
These studies aren't outliers. A 2023 meta-analysis published in Lasers in Medical Science reviewed 17 randomized controlled trials involving LLLT devices, including B-CURE LASER. The analysis concluded that LLLT "significantly reduces pain intensity and improves functional mobility in patients with musculoskeletal disorders," with an effect size comparable to non-steroidal anti-inflammatory drugs (NSAIDs) but without the risk of gastrointestinal issues or kidney strain.
When considering any medical device, safety is paramount. So, what about B-CURE LASER FDA status? In 2019, the U.S. Food and Drug Administration (FDA) granted clearance to B-CURE LASER for the temporary relief of pain associated with musculoskeletal conditions. This isn't the same as FDA "approval" (which is reserved for drugs and high-risk devices), but clearance indicates that the device is substantially equivalent to others already on the market and deemed safe for home use.
The FDA clearance was based on data showing that B-CURE LASER's 808nm wavelength and 50mW power output pose no risk of tissue damage or eye injury when used as directed. Importantly, the device is classified as a Class II medical device, meaning it's subject to special controls to ensure safety—unlike many unregulated wellness gadgets that make bold claims without oversight. Wondering how to use B-CURE LASER ? It's designed to be user-friendly, but following the instructions is key to getting the best results. Here's a simplified breakdown, though you should always consult the B-CURE LASER user manual for model-specific details (Pro, Plus, Sport Pro, etc.):
Clean the skin to remove lotions, oils, or sweat—these can block the laser light. If treating a joint (like a knee or elbow), keep it slightly flexed to ensure the light reaches the deeper tissues. For muscle strains, apply gentle pressure to the area to "open up" the tissue.
Most B-CURE LASER models have a single button for power and intensity. The Pro model, for example, offers three power levels (low, medium, high) depending on the condition—low for sensitive areas like the neck, high for deep muscle pain. The device will beep or light up to indicate it's ready.
Hold the device 1-2 centimeters from the skin (never touch the skin directly, as heat can build up). Move it in slow, circular motions over the painful area, covering about a 5cm diameter. For larger areas (like the lower back), divide the region into sections and treat each for 3-5 minutes.
Most conditions require 10-15 minutes per session, once or twice daily. Acute injuries (like a sprain) may benefit from twice-daily treatments, while chronic conditions (like arthritis) often respond well to daily use. Consistency is key—results typically appear after 2-4 weeks of regular use.
Avoid exposing the treated area to extreme cold or heat for 30 minutes after use. Stay hydrated, as LLLT can increase cellular activity, and drink water to support toxin removal. If you experience mild redness or warmth, it's normal—this indicates increased blood flow.
